The City of Royal Oak has declared a Snow Emergency effective at 7:00 a.m.., Saturday, January 18, 2020.

When a snow emergency is in effect for the City of Royal Oak, all vehicles on residential streets are to be removed or will be ticketed and/or towed. Vehicles are to remain off the streets until plow trucks have gone through the area. Once a snow emergency is called and plowing begins, it takes approximately 24 - 36 hours to plow all city streets.

Plows will begin in the south end of town and head north.
